Transaction e89dd58ddfa41577b1e44680d5c58c328ae54f04ff5d590960e1a757fa367934
1 Input
1 Output
-
e89dd58ddfa41577b1e44680d5c58c328ae54f04ff5d590960e1a757fa367934:0
- value
- 2501131064
- script pubkey
- OP_PUSHBYTES_33 02510a0d770073e3e31239d7e43f440a25faed041a31f18f3875095dd37817ade0 OP_CHECKSIG